What activities are forbidden for counselors in California?

It is improper to offer therapy to supervisees or students. Client supervision for marriage and family therapy is unethical. It is unethical to engage in sexual activity, intimate contact, or harassment of any kind with students or supervisees. Any type of sexual interaction between a therapist and a patient is unethical and prohibited in the state of California. Additionally, having sex with a former client within two years of the end of therapy is against the law and unethical.

Can I practice counseling in California without a license?

In California, you must complete 3,000 hours of post-degree supervised experience as a Professional Clinical Counselor Intern (PCCI) registered with the California Board of Behavioral Sciences before you can practice counseling professionally. Will California allow me to practice therapy?

In the State of California, those who offer counseling or psychotherapy must be licensed. In the state of California, a bachelor’s degree and a graduate degree with a focus on school counseling are requirements for all school counselors. A practicum in a school setting must be a part of your graduate program, which must also be approved by the Commission on Teacher Credentialing.As of February 27, 2023, the average Licensed Professional Counselor salary in California was $63,086; however, the range for this occupation is typically between $56,684 and $70,673.You must first complete a Masters degree program in counseling with a minimum of 60 semester hours of coursework in order to become a licensed professional counselor in California.Possess a doctoral degree that qualifies [Business and Professions Code (BPC) 2914(b)]; complete 3,000 hours of professional experience under supervision, 1,500 of which must be post-doctoral [Title 16, California Code of Regulations (CCR) 1387].
